As of August 2026, in the CRM category, the mindshare of Keap is 0.4%, up from 0.3% compared to the previous year. The mindshare of Zoho CRM is 2.1%, down from 3.1% compared to the previous year. It is calculated based on PeerSpot user engagement data.

Zoho CRM improves lead conversion with AI assistance but could have better technical support
Zoho Zia has helped our lead conversion process by serving as a private AI of Zoho CRM that assists in boosting lead conversation by analyzing customer data, predicting outcomes, and automating workflow follow-ups. Regarding how Zia helps with lead conversion, there's lead scoring and conversion predictions, sentiment analysis, and workflow suggestions. For lead scoring, Zia analyzes past lead conversation patterns and assigns scores to new leads, and high score leads get prioritized for faster follow-up. In terms of conversation predictions, Zia predicts the probability of lead conversion based on demographics and engagements, helping the sales team focus on the most promising leads. Another point is sentiment analysis, where Zia scans customer emails, chats, and notes to detect tones such as positive, negative, or neutral, guiding us on how to approach the leads better. For workflow suggestions, it recommends automated workflows such as sending emails and assigning tasks to agents, improving our engagements. Additionally, the conversational AI feature through Zia chatbot can interact with leads via website chat or capture details and push them into Zoho CRM automatically. The analytics and reporting features in Zoho CRM helped me understand sales patterns and customer behavior through standard reports that include pre-built reports for leads, deals, sales activities, and campaigns. We can customize reports as well, creating reports based on any module fields, and we can integrate with Zoho Analytics for direct capture of reports from our modules. We can merge leads reports to contact reports using SQL, allowing for effective sales funnel tracking to identify drop-offs and optimize conversation strategies. Auto-generated reports are also available for daily scheduling, ensuring that admin receives daily basis reports through automation. With advanced BI features such as drag-and-drop dashboards and predictive analysis using pivot tables, we can create insightful dashboards while pulling CRM and external data from sources such as Google Ads and Facebook Ads for unified analytics. The automation capabilities in Zoho CRM have helped streamline our organization's sales and marketing tasks by handling repetitive tasks such as sending follow-up emails, assigning leads, and updating fields. For example, if a lead score is greater than 80, it automatically assigns that record to the senior sales representative. There are also blueprint options to define the step-by-step sales process, ensuring every sales representative follows the same process. Automation includes assignment rules, lead scoring, priority load options, sales signals, macros, and territory management, which automatically routes leads based on geography, revenue, and industries. Additionally, deal stage automations trigger actions when a deal moves stages, such as sending a contract when it moves to negotiation. For marketing, there are tools for email campaign automation, behavior-based triggers, campaign to lead sync, and social media automations. The overall benefits I have seen from using Zoho CRM include centralized customer data, where all customer interactions are visible in one place, providing a 360-degree view. Improved lead conversations through AI-powered scoring and automation helps us focus on the right leads, with end-to-end sales automation managing tasks from lead capture to deal closure, thereby saving time on repetitive tasks. This leads to better marketing ROI, as we can track campaigns, ad spend, and lead sources, connecting marketing efforts to revenue. Enhanced collaboration through shared notes, tasks, and role-based access enables teamwork within our internal users and sales teams, contributing to customer satisfaction. Moreover, Zoho CRM is scalable and customizable, adapting to startups, SMBs, and enterprises with its flexible modules and fields. Lastly, it is cost-efficient compared to Salesforce and HubSpot while including a wide range of features.
